Page 1 sur 1

Importer des lignes articles dans des BL

MessagePosté: Mar 24 Nov 2015 15:03
de papilou
Bonjour,

Je veux importer des articles dans des bons de livraison de sage.

Je m'explique :
1/ le contexte :
Un bon de livraison est attaché à un n° de BL, à un client, à 1 mois de facturation, à un chantier.
Ce BL peut contenir plusieurs lignes d'article (moi ce sont des bon de transport), mais c'est même chose.

je récupère les bons de transport dans un fichier de type csv.
Je veux importer ce fichier dans la base, au lieu de saisir ligne par ligne chaque BL.

2/Problème :
Lorsque je saisie manuellement un BL, le numéro de BL est mis automatiquement.
Dans mon fichier csv, chaque ligne est un transport qui appartient soit à un BL déjà existant, soit a un BL pas encore créé.

3/Question :
a/Chaque ligne va t'elle créer un nouveau BL automatiquement ?
Evidemment je n'aimerai pas ca......
b/ comment affecter une ligne à un BL déjà existant.

Avez-vous des idées pour résoudre mon problème ?
Qu'en pensez-vous ?

Re: Importer des lignes articles dans des BL

MessagePosté: Jeu 26 Nov 2015 14:08
de IMPERIAL
Bonjour,

Pas de bras, pas de chocolat :D :D :D

Pas de n° de BL dans ton fichier, pas d'import.

Si ton fichier comporte des lignes devant aller sur un BL existant, tu oublies aussi...

Cdlt

Re: Importer des lignes articles dans des BL

MessagePosté: Jeu 26 Nov 2015 23:01
de papilou
OK, OK, Moi j'aime le chocolat, mais ça coute un bras......

Bon, trêve de plaisanteries, si je comprends ce que tu veux m'expliquer, c'est que mon fichier import doit avoir un numéro.
Donc, si je regarde la situation du jour J, le dernier num de BL est, par exemple, BL1200.
Il suffira donc que je numérote toutes les lignes appartenant à un BL, BL1201, puis les autres lignes d'un autre, BL1202, etc. etc.

Je construis, donc, un fichier csv du genre :
BL1201;toto;XXX;XXX
BL1201;titi;XXX;XXX
BL1202;tutu;YYY;YYY
BL1203;TATA;YXYX,YXYX
BL1203;TAXI;YXYX,YXYX
BL1203;TAXA;YXYX,YXYX

ainsi de suite.....
Par contre, si une ligne appartient a un BL existant, je doit la saisir à la main.
C'est bien cela ?

Re: Importer des lignes articles dans des BL

MessagePosté: Ven 27 Nov 2015 10:01
de IMPERIAL
Bonjour Papilou

C'est ça. Tu as tout bon.

Vérifie juste les champs obligatoires (renseignés avec une * dans la selection des champs de ton modèle d'import).

Cdlt

Re: Importer des lignes articles dans des BL

MessagePosté: Ven 27 Nov 2015 16:01
de papilou
Merci,
Quand tu dis vérifier les champs obligatoires, je dois bien comprendre que tu attires mon attention sur l'obligation de leur présences dans mon fichier. C'est bien ca ?

Bon ok, ca j'ai compris.

Pour un champ non obligatoire (qui n'a pas d'étoile), mais qui est dans le bl, faut-il obligatoirement la colonne vide, ou l'absence de colonne est suffisante.

Je prends un exemple, je saisi les prix des articles manuellement, ligne par ligne( à la tête du client). je fais donc cela en fin de mois, juste avant la facturation. le prix n'est pas dans mon fichier csv.
Faut-il tout de même la colonne dans ce fichier csv?

Amicalement.